I was looking for a way to create a smooth timelapse of my print. See the end result below: I built this attachment for a typical off the shelf limit switch. It attaches on the back side, a bit off the center and leverages the two existing holes to stay in place. Prints without any supports. The 2x small pins go into the openings to keep the switch in place. How to connect:Micro Switch Pin 1 (NO, Normally Open): Connect to GPIO26 (pin 17).Micro Switch Pin 2 (COM, Common): Connect to GND (pin 39).More code and diagram details will be available in the upcoming tutorial. Switch used: https://a.co/d/hIU8jYV And I used M2x12 to screw the switch onto the attachment.
